The Heritage Behind Zwilling Knives

When we think of quality kitchen knives, Zwilling often comes to mind. Founded in 1731 in Solingen, Germany, Zwilling is renowned for its craftsmanship and innovation in knife manufacturing. With over 290 years of experience, the brand has become synonymous with durability and precision, making it a go-to for both home cooks and professional chefs alike.

How to Care for Your Zwilling Knife: Tips for Longevity

Proper Cleaning Techniques

To maintain the quality of our Zwilling knives, it’s essential to clean them properly. We should avoid putting them in the dishwasher and instead hand wash with warm soapy water and a soft cloth. This simple practice helps prevent damage to the blade and keeps the handle intact.

Sharpening for Optimal Performance

Keeping our knives sharp is crucial for safety and efficiency. We recommend using a honing steel regularly to maintain the edge, and for deeper sharpening, consider a whetstone or bring it to a professional. This upkeep ensures that our Zwilling knives remain reliable kitchen companions for years to come.
